Liangpinpuzi, a Chinese snack retailer, has launched a campaign to attract overseas snack makers to work in partnership with the group. 

The company said that it wants to cater for the growth in demand for international snack items. Liangpinpuzi – or Bestore – operates a 1,710 store-chain and has a presence in online sales, with 37 different online channels. By the end of 2018, the group aims to have over 5,000 stores in China, covering 16 provinces. The group hopes its annual sales income “could break” CNY10bn (US$1.5bn).

Currently, international snack sales account for 9% or nearly CNY400m of its annual revenue, Liangpinpuzi revealed. 

The group has opened a “giant display” in New York’s Times Square to reach out to international snack makers. Liangpinpuzi said it wants to “invite the global manufacturers and suppliers of high-quality snacks to jointly develop the Chinese snacks market”.
